话不多说,直接上脚本

#!/bin/bash
read -ep "请输入检查的时间间隔:" timejg
echo "检查时间间隔(单位秒):"$timejg
while   :
do
echo "CPU为占用为"
ps -aux | grep httpd | grep  'apache' | awk '{print $3}' | awk '{sum += $1};END {print sum}'
echo "内存为"
ps -aux | grep httpd | grep  'apache' | awk '{print $4}' | awk '{sum += $1};END {print sum}'
sleep $timejg
done

shell脚本统计httpd进程和子进程占用的CPU、内存大小,要求每隔5s统计一次相关推荐

  1. 超实用的shell脚本--一键获取进程所有信息

    转载来源 :超实用的shell脚本–一键获取进程所有信息 :http://www.safebase.cn/article-257427-1.html 摘要: 概述有时我们想只是通过一个进程PID就可以 ...

  2. 利用shell脚本来监控linux系统的负载与CPU占用情况

    这几天在学习研究shell脚本,写的一些系统负载与CPU监控脚本程序.在没有nagios监控软件的情况下,只要服务器能上互联网,就可通过发邮件的方式来提醒管理员系统负载与CPU占用的使用情况. 一.安 ...

  3. 课题:shell脚本安装httpd

    课题:shell脚本安装httpd 课题目标 设计思路 安装httpd并启用启动该服务 检查它是否已经启动httpd服务 检查repo 重启 脚本实现 使用该脚本 课题目标 1)编写一个shell脚本 ...

  4. linux 脚本 杀进程,shell脚本实现杀死进程并启动程序(重启程序)【显哥出品,必为精品】...

    #!/bin/bash #取jms进程号 Das_ID=$(ps -ef |grep "python3 ./jms start" |grep -v "grep" ...

  5. python统计httpd 进程的内存占用百分比

    本文结构: 介绍用命令行如何统计内存占用百分比 介绍用python 如何通过读取进程文件,统计进程的内存总大小,然后计算占系统内存的百分比 第一部分: 在linux 下,统计apache 进程的内存使 ...

  6. linux 脚本 获取pid,Shell脚本中获取进程ID的方法

    提问: 我想要知道运行中脚本子shell的进程id.我该如何在shell脚本中得到PID. 当我在执行shell脚本时,它会启动一个叫子shell的进程.作为主shell的子进程,子shell将she ...

  7. Linux下如何查看哪些进程占用的CPU内存资源最多

    linux下获取占用CPU资源最多的10个进程,可以使用如下命令组合: ps aux|head -1;ps aux|grep -v PID|sort -rn -k +3|head linux下获取占用 ...

  8. Linux工作笔记032---Centos7.3 kill杀掉不用的进程_查看某个进程_某个进程占用的cpu,内存情况

    JAVA技术交流QQ群:170933152 $ kill -s 9 1827 其中-s 9 制定了传递给进程的信号是9,即强制.尽快终止进程. linux查看是否有某个运行的进程命令:例如,查询是否包 ...

  9. 脚本实现监控APP的专项数据:CPU 内存 电量 流量

    296 lines (263 sloc) 12.2 KB #/user/bin/python #encoding:utf-8 import os import time import csv impo ...

最新文章

  1. 分布式一致性hash算法
  2. mybatis实现多对多
  3. 《程序员面试金典》合法括号判断
  4. P1311,jzoj3025-选择客栈【统计】
  5. 那些一眼就被看出包装过的简历
  6. java中继承applet类_java.applet.Applet类
  7. 做了8年软件测试的我,是如何从菜鸟快速成长为测试工程师的?
  8. php 返回josn 中文,php返回json数据中文显示不友好的问题的解决办法
  9. POJ3264 Balanced Lineup【线段树】
  10. 关于python全局变量
  11. GB50174《电子信息系统机房设计规范》(福建)贯标培训通知
  12. java 一元二次方程_Java类求解一元二次方程的根
  13. Codeforces 480D Parcels 动态规划
  14. 英国伦敦国王学院计算机申请容易吗,2020年伦敦国王学院容易申请吗
  15. 基于博客系统的访客日志记录
  16. python黑客库长安十二时辰 更新_爬取3万+评论,告诉你究竟是哪些人不喜欢《长安十二时辰》?...
  17. 10-250 B1-2查询供应商及其供应的产品情况
  18. [非线性控制理论]6_滑模控制 (sliding mode control)
  19. MATLAB 欧拉法、改进的欧拉法、龙格库塔法
  20. 【接口自动化学习笔记】python+requests+excel实现接口自动化

热门文章

  1. SpringBoot配置logback日志 (六)
  2. 3层vni vxlan_什么是VXLAN 三层网络搭建二层网络的设计方案
  3. python opencv findcontours_OpenCV之视频分析 – 背景消除与前景ROI提取
  4. 弱密码校验_TomCat8 弱密码上传getshell
  5. (二)为自动化MLOps设置GitHub、Docker和Google Cloud Platform
  6. 使用.NET System.IO.Pipelines和Kestrel套接字库创建Redis客户端
  7. 软件项目失败的心理原因
  8. 如何使用IIS重写模块将HTTP重定向到HTTPS
  9. html语言笔记,HTML/HTML5 笔记
  10. 宝塔面板不能备份数据库,数据库备份大小20K,数据库备份报错mysqldump: Got error: 1045: Access denied for user 'root'@'localhost'